Filing History
8 filings on record| Year | Revenue | Expenses | Assets | |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2023 | $305,263↑93% | $640,982↑30% | $7,956,995↓4% | |
| 2022 | $158,050↓92% | $493,791↑38% | $8,291,714↓4% | — |
| 2021 | $2,039,388↑310% | $358,249↓30% | $8,627,455↑24% | — |
| 2020 | $497,232↓77% | $509,635↓5% | $6,946,316 | — |
| 2019 | $2,181,064↑651% | $536,077↑75% | $6,958,719↑73% | — |
| 2015 | $290,284↓73% | $306,330↓28% | $4,012,620 | — |
| 2014 | $1,069,204↑754% | $425,371↑65% | $4,028,666↑19% | — |
| 2013 | $125,184 | $257,350 | $3,384,833 | — |

What does Chess Foundation do?▼
Chess Foundation is a philanthropy, voluntarism & grantmaking nonprofit organization based in New York. It is classified under NTEE code T20 and is registered as a 501(c) tax-exempt organization with the IRS.
Is Chess Foundation financially healthy?▼
Based on our 9-metric Financial Health Score model, Chess Foundation has a score of 54/100 (Grade: B-). This score evaluates working capital, surplus consistency, debt ratio, revenue trends, program spending, fundraising efficiency, executive compensation, revenue diversification, and vulnerability indicators.
